Harbour Air Launches Biggest Seasonal Expansion in Airline History
Vancouver-Seattle service returns April 13; new Victoria-Seattle, Ucluelet and Campbell River routes mark airline's most ambitious summer schedule to date
VANCOUVER, BRITISH COLUMBIA, CANADA, March 25, 2026 /EINPresswire.com/ -- Harbour Air, British Columbia's leading coastal airline, announced its largest seasonal expansion ever, featuring the return of Vancouver-Seattle service beginning April 13, 2026, along with three new routes including the airline's first Victoria-Seattle service.The expansion delivers on strong demand across the Pacific Northwest, adding new connections to communities like Ucluelet — named one of Expedia's 2026 Destinations of the Year — and Campbell River, a gateway to world-class fishing and wilderness adventures. For the first time, Vancouver Island travellers will have direct cross-border seaplane service without routing through Vancouver.

Vancouver-Seattle: Downtown to Downtown in One Hour
The Vancouver-Seattle route returns April 13 with twice-daily departures, connecting Coal Harbour in downtown Vancouver with Lake Union in Seattle in approximately one hour. One-way fares start from $149, offering a fast alternative to driving, ferry connections and traditional airport travel. The route has operated as a seasonal spring and summer service since 2018.
Victoria-Seattle: New Direct Cross-Border Service
New this summer, the inaugural Victoria-Seattle service launches June 11, connecting Victoria's Inner Harbour with Lake Union in Seattle in under an hour. The route offers Vancouver Island travellers a convenient non-stop link to Seattle, simplifying cross-border travel. One-way fares start from $149 with one daily departure.
New Routes to Ucluelet and Campbell River
The summer expansion also includes new service to Ucluelet beginning June 25, followed by Campbell River on July 6. Named one of Expedia's 2026 Destinations of the Year, Ucluelet offers direct access to old-growth rainforest trails, the Wild Pacific Trail and dramatic coastlines. Service begins with once-daily flights from Vancouver, with one-way fares starting from $209.
The new Campbell River service serves as a gateway to some of British Columbia's most celebrated wilderness, drawing national and international travellers for salmon fishing, backcountry adventures and whale watching. Once-daily service begins July 6, with one-way fares starting from $139.

About Harbour Air
Harbour Air is North America's largest seaplane airline, connecting communities across British Columbia for over 40 years. Operating up to 200 daily flights to 15 destinations from its hubs in Vancouver, Harbour Air is renowned for its unwavering commitment to safety and exceptional service. The airline combines breathtaking coastal views with sustainable aviation practices delivering simple, seamless, and hassle-free travel options.
